The MIC2290 is a high-efficiency PWM boost regulator manufactured by Micrel (now part of Microchip Technology). It is designed to provide a regulated output voltage from a lower input voltage. The MIC2290 is ideal for portable applications such as cell phones, PDAs, and other battery-powered devices. Its high switching frequency allows for small external components, and its internal compensation reduces the total component count.

Specifications:
The MIC2290 typically operates with an input voltage range of 2.5V to 10V and can provide an output voltage up to 34V. The switching frequency is typically 1.2MHz. The device is commonly available in a small surface-mount package such as MLF-10.
